FakeQuantWithMinMaxArgs

الفئة النهائية العامة FakeQuantWithMinMaxArgs

قم بقياس موتر "المدخلات" بشكل مزيف، واكتب موتر "المخرجات" من نفس النوع.

صفات

  • `[دقيقة؛ max]` تحديد نطاق التثبيت لبيانات "المدخلات".
  • يتم تكميم قيم `المدخلات` في نطاق التكميم (`[0; 2^num_bits - 1]` عندما يكون `النطاق_الضيق` خطأ و`[1; 2^num_bits - 1]` عندما يكون صحيحًا) ثم يتم إلغاء تكميمها والإخراج كعوامات في `[min; الحد الأقصى]` الفاصل الزمني.
  • `num_bits` هو عرض البت للتكميم؛ بين 2 و16 شاملاً.
قبل التكميم، يتم ضبط قيم `min` و`max` بالمنطق التالي. يُقترح أن يكون لديك `min <= 0 <= max`. إذا لم يكن `0` موجودًا في نطاق القيم، فمن الممكن أن يكون السلوك غير متوقع:
  • إذا كان `0 < min < max`: `min_adj = 0` و `max_adj = max - min`.
  • إذا كان `min < max < 0`: `min_adj = min - max` و`max_adj = 0`.
  • إذا كان `min <= 0 <= max`: `scale = (max - min) / (2^num_bits - 1) `، `min_adj =scale * round(min /scale)` و`max_adj = max + min_adj - min `.
يسمى التكميم مزيفًا نظرًا لأن الإخراج لا يزال في النقطة العائمة.

فئات متداخلة

فصل FakeQuantWithMinMaxArgs.Options السمات الاختيارية لـ FakeQuantWithMinMaxArgs

الثوابت

خيط OP_NAME اسم هذه العملية كما هو معروف بواسطة محرك TensorFlow الأساسي

الأساليب العامة

الإخراج <TFloat32>
كإخراج ()
إرجاع المقبض الرمزي للموتر.
static FakeQuantWithMinMaxArgs
إنشاء (نطاق النطاق ، المعامل <TFloat32> المدخلات، الخيارات... الخيارات)
طريقة المصنع لإنشاء فئة تغلف عملية FakeQuantWithMinMaxArgs جديدة.
ثابت FakeQuantWithMinMaxArgs.Options
الحد الأقصى (تعويم الحد الأقصى)
ثابت FakeQuantWithMinMaxArgs.Options
دقيقة (تعويم دقيقة)
ثابت FakeQuantWithMinMaxArgs.Options
النطاق الضيق (النطاق الضيق المنطقي)
ثابت FakeQuantWithMinMaxArgs.Options
numBits (numBits طويلة)
الإخراج <TFloat32>

الطرق الموروثة

الثوابت

السلسلة النهائية الثابتة العامة OP_NAME

اسم هذه العملية كما هو معروف بواسطة محرك TensorFlow الأساسي

القيمة الثابتة: "FakeQuantWithMinMaxArgs"

الأساليب العامة

الإخراج العام <TFloat32> asOutput ()

إرجاع المقبض الرمزي للموتر.

المدخلات إلى عمليات TensorFlow هي مخرجات عملية TensorFlow أخرى. يتم استخدام هذه الطريقة للحصول على مقبض رمزي يمثل حساب الإدخال.

إنشاء FakeQuantWithMinMaxArgs الثابت العام ( نطاق النطاق ، المعامل <TFloat32> المدخلات، الخيارات... الخيارات)

طريقة المصنع لإنشاء فئة تغلف عملية FakeQuantWithMinMaxArgs جديدة.

حدود
نِطَاق النطاق الحالي
خيارات يحمل قيم السمات الاختيارية
عائدات
  • مثيل جديد لـ FakeQuantWithMinMaxArgs

FakeQuantWithMinMaxArgs.Options max العام الثابت (Float max)

ثابت عام FakeQuantWithMinMaxArgs.Options دقيقة (تعويم دقيقة)

FakeQuantWithMinMaxArgs.Options ثابت عام وضيق النطاق (منطقي ضيق النطاق)

FakeQuantWithMinMaxArgs.Options العامة الثابتة numBits (numBits الطويلة)

الإخراج العام <TFloat32> المخرجات ()